1 / 27

Agile Computing Federation and Slovenian plans for EINFRA-1

This presentation discusses the Slovenian Initiative for National Grid and their plans for integrating hybrid grid/cloud computing, addressing the challenges of resource management, user access, and architectural alternatives. It also explores the goals, necessary steps, and hard problems associated with this integration, as well as current involvements and future projections.

cfeinberg
Download Presentation

Agile Computing Federation and Slovenian plans for EINFRA-1

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. Agile Computing Federationand Slovenian plans for EINFRA-1 Jan Jona Javoršek Jožef Stefan Institute jona.javorsek@ijs.siSLING – Slovenian Initiative for National Grid Jožef Stefan Institute http://www.ijs.si/ http://www.sling.si/

  2. Slovenian Point of View • Strong HEP basesome large international projects • NREN support, NGI, EGI membership, official gvt. support, equipemnt funding promises • Increasingly integrated ARC-usingHTC users and centres • ARC-using users from other domains(KT, biomedical, mathematics, statistis, applied linguistics)

  3. Slovenian Point of View • Blocked PRACE, politicking Cloud.eu • Centre integration / funding pressures(no central management) • NREN: public cloud expectationsEGU Gain integration • FUD regarding lack of EGI planning, envisioned grid future, CERN standing, distributing computing future • Huge demands for future projects (Belle II) • Expectations of uninterrupted functionality

  4. Agile Computing Federation • Goals: • Reuse of existing technologies • Reuse of existing infrastructure:institutional, national, international • No interruption of existing services • Unified user access regardless of tech • Coordination with ongoing efforts

  5. Similar infrastructures • Available resourcesfor researchers: • National andinternational grids • HPC centres • Private and public clouds

  6. Computing Centre Dilemma • Different situations vs. size: • Multiple independant infrastructures • Multiple centres in the same instututions, with different networks • Multiple infastructures in the same centres and network • Resource reuse / reallocation / pain

  7. Confusing access paths • HPC centres: application policies and local comitees • Grid: PKI, certificates and VOs • Cloud: different APIs, PR confusion, vendor/site isolation

  8. Parallel efforts • NREN / large institute can have: • Custom services • Internal cloud • HPC centre • 1 or more grid sites • Public/private cloud One agile setup required!

  9. Required components • Provisioning system • Local resource management • User management, authorization • Runtime envs / modules / VM images • Information system, brockering • Service mngt, check-pointing, transfer • Data management

  10. CVMFS Choices... Salt KeyStone Ceph CERN Agile model Globus NorduGrid ARC gLite Cinder PKI VOMS dCache Torque OpenMP SLURM OpenStack gFTP Glance OpenNebula oVirt Puppet science portals VRC

  11. Architectural Alternatives • Grid/Cloud integration • Unified Grid/Cloud access • Virtualized Grid Services • Integrated hybrid Grid/Cloud

  12. Goals • No interruption in existing services: grid, HPC, cloud • Soft transitions: • Glite → ARC • oVirt → OpenStack • PBS → SLURM • Unification of stack:for admins (agile stack, monitoring, repos)for users (auth/z, RTE/images, projects)

  13. User Satisfaction • Single point of access:(EduGain + VOMS + Keystone?) • Single interface(Horizon + ARC?) • Flexible runtime environment or image repository(ARC RTE + Glance: VM vs RTE,OpenMP, OpenCL)

  14. Necessary steps • Provisioning, abstraction and birtualization of resources and services • Hybrid resource manager • Customization of infosys:predefined instance flavors,service registration, quotas • Storage and data management abstractions

  15. Hard Problems • Data management (hard) • Workflow managment (harder) • Task management(hardest)

  16. Micro and Macro Climate • H2020 ARC development project(with 2 nordic parners, ATLAS interest, interest for EU-T0) • H2020 Dirac development project(Belle2 involvement) • National projects(ongoing HTC Puppet – HTC enabling grid-compatible provisoning and agile enhancement) • National commitment: equipment, technical stuff, operation costs, int. project cofunding • Continued EGI, HTC, Géant, WLCG • No clear HPC / PRACE / HTC COE / Cloud l

  17. Involvements • CERN: ATLAS • Belle2, Pierre Auger • Support existing groups(KT, biomed, HPC/fluid dynamic) • Interest (NG, Finland, Hungary, SE EU) • Close/Opportunistic: OpenArchive, Clarin, Dariah ...

  18. Projection • 1Y: Experimental setup:large institute (multiple sites) • 2Y: National federation:NREN + NGI + HPC centres • 3Y: International federation:Project, other groups / projects • 4Y: „hard“ problems

  19. Questions? • ? Jan Jona Javoršek Jožef Stefan Institute jona.javorsek@ijs.siSLING – Slovenian Initiative for National Grid http://www.ijs.si/ http://www.sling.si/

  20. Additional Slides

  21. Grid and Cloud integration • VM managers = LRMS • Virtualized WN • Virtualized storage • Example: WnoDes

  22. Unified Grid/Cloud access • One client used to submit both jobs and servies • virtualized WN • Adapted LRMS (grid & cloud) • Shared Cloud Storage • Examples: Swarm, XtremWeb

  23. Virtualized Grid Services • Virtualization of all grid services • Changes in infosys and registration services • Cloud instances part of grid • Example: none

  24. Integrated hybrid G / C • Transparent acces of resources: grid and cloud • LRMS for grid and cloud • Monitoring for both resources • Optionnaly virtual WN

  25. Integrated hybrid G / C

  26. Objective?

  27. EduGAIN VOMS Keystone Authorization: Role Discovery / ProvisioningComputing + Data Native Job:CL / MPI VM Job VM service Slurm Compute Quota / Accounting Possibilities

More Related